Join us! Responsibilities Perform financial analysis, including valuations and merger consequences. Conduct company and industry research to support financial advisory. Prepare presentation and other materials for clients. Participate in due diligence sessions.
Communicate and interact with finance team members. Conduct comprehensive and indepth company and industry research. Handle several projects simultaneously and work effectively both individually and as part of a team. Assist in coordinating information flow and execution with product groups on various M&A, IPOs, follow-ons, mandatory convertibles and exchangeable debt offerings, spin-offs/splitoffs, debt-for-equity exchanges, recapitalizations, and private placements.
Remote work may be permitted within a commutable distance from the worksite. Required Skills & Experience Bachelor's degree or equivalent in Business Administration, Finance, Economics, or related: and 2 years of experience in the job offered or a related Finance occupation.
Must include 2 years of experience in each of the following: Develop and maintain financial models to analyze trends, including discounted cash flow (DCF), leveraged buyout (LBO), cost of capital analysis, merger models, ability-to-pay analysis, value creation, operating models, and full three-statement models; Perform comprehensive valuation analysis using comparable companies and precedent transactions; Prepare client presentation materials, internal approval memos, and marketing documents such as roadshow materials, confidential information memorandums, and rating agency presentations to execute transactions; and, Conducting research using Factset, Capital IQ, Bloomberg to analyze market data and competitive dynamics.
